Understanding The Efficiency And Benefits Of A Rotary Kiln Incinerator

A rotary kiln incinerator is a type of waste management equipment used to dispose of solid waste materials by burning them at high temperatures. This industrial-scale incineration process is highly efficient and provides numerous benefits for the environment and public health. In this article, we will delve into the workings of a rotary kiln incinerator, its advantages, and its role in waste management.

How Does a rotary kiln incinerator Work?

A rotary kiln incinerator consists of a cylindrical steel drum lined with refractory bricks. The incineration process takes place inside the rotating drum, which is heated to temperatures above 1,000 degrees Celsius using burners or other heating elements. Solid waste materials are fed into the kiln at one end, while ash and other residue are collected at the opposite end.

As the waste material moves through the rotary kiln, it is subjected to intense heat and combustion gases, which break down organic compounds and reduce the volume of the waste. The high temperatures in the kiln ensure complete combustion of the waste, resulting in minimal emissions and ash residues.

Advantages of Using a rotary kiln incinerator

There are several advantages to using a rotary kiln incinerator for waste disposal:

1. High Efficiency: Rotary kiln incinerators are highly efficient in disposing of various types of solid waste, including hazardous and medical waste. The high temperatures inside the kiln ensure complete combustion, reducing the volume of waste and minimizing the environmental impact.

2. Energy Recovery: The heat generated during the incineration process can be captured and used to produce steam or electricity. This energy recovery process helps to offset the operating costs of the incinerator and reduce the reliance on fossil fuels.

3. Minimal Emissions: Rotary kiln incinerators are designed to operate at high temperatures, which ensures the complete combustion of waste materials and minimizes air pollution. Advanced emission control systems further reduce the release of harmful gases into the atmosphere.

4. Versatility: Rotary kiln incinerators can handle a wide range of waste materials, including plastic, rubber, chemicals, and medical waste. This versatility makes them suitable for various industries and applications, from healthcare facilities to industrial plants.

5. Reduced Landfill Use: By incinerating solid waste materials, rotary kiln incinerators help to reduce the amount of waste sent to landfills. This not only conserves valuable landfill space but also prevents the release of harmful pollutants into the soil and groundwater.

Role of rotary kiln incinerators in Waste Management

Rotary kiln incinerators play a crucial role in modern waste management practices. By efficiently disposing of solid waste materials, these incinerators help to reduce the environmental impact of waste disposal and protect public health. Here are some key aspects of their role in waste management:

1. Hazardous Waste Disposal: Rotary kiln incinerators are specifically designed to handle hazardous waste materials, such as chemicals, pharmaceuticals, and radioactive waste. The high temperatures in the kiln ensure the complete destruction of hazardous compounds, making it safe for disposal.

2. Medical Waste Treatment: Healthcare facilities generate a significant amount of medical waste, including sharps, contaminated materials, and biohazardous waste. Rotary kiln incinerators are used to safely dispose of medical waste, preventing the spread of infections and reducing the risk of contamination.

3. Environmental Protection: By incinerating solid waste materials at high temperatures, rotary kiln incinerators help to reduce the volume of waste and minimize its impact on the environment. The controlled combustion process ensures that harmful pollutants are destroyed, protecting air quality and public health.
